Venice Ristorante specializes in authentic Italian Cuisine right here in the Denver area. We have beautiful private dining spaces that are perfect for business meetings, wedding and wedding rehearsals and any special occassions and with our five star service, exquisite cuisine and detailed planning we promise you a very successful event. Venice Ristorante is now proud to present "Venice Catering." We can now cater to anywhere you need us to be. Platinum Service – We had reserved the Chef's Table for 8 on Oct 12th. Chef Bryan Moscatello and his staff prepared an unbelievable (and unique) 8 course meal with white truffles accenting many of the courses. It was exceptional from beginning to end. Sommelier Chris Farnum personally selected the wines to accompany each course. The service was outstanding and it was a privilege to watch such a well managed operation in action. We'll all be back! It was a very special evening made even more so by the team at Adega.
